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ole

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ole is a classic comfort food dish made with canned albacore tuna, noodles, and a creamy sauce, often baked in the oven for a satisfying and hearty meal. Let’s break down the details you asked for:

History:
The exact origin of Tuna Noodle Casserole is a bit unclear, but it gained popularity in the United States during the mid-20th century. It was a convenient and economical dish that made use of pantry staples like canned tuna and noodles. It’s often associated with American home cooking and has become a nostalgic favorite for many.

Components:

  1. Canned Albacore Tuna: This is the star ingredient, providing a rich, savory flavor and protein to the dish.
  2. Noodles: Typically, wide egg noodles or elbow macaroni are used, but you can choose your favorite pasta.
  3. Creamy Sauce: The sauce is usually a combination of ingredients like cream of mushroom soup, mayonnaise, milk, and sometimes cheese.
  4. Seasonings: Salt, pepper, and other seasonings like garlic powder, onion powder, or paprika are often used to enhance the flavor.
  5. Toppings: Common toppings include breadcrumbs or crushed potato chips to add a crunchy texture.

Steps to Prepare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ole:

  1. Cook the Noodles: Boil the noodles according to the package instructions until they are al dente. Drain and set them aside.

  2. Prepare the Sauce: In a large bowl, combine the cream of mushroom soup, mayonnaise, milk, and seasonings. Mix until well blended.

  3. Add Tuna and Noodles: Gently fold in the drained albacore tuna and the cooked noodles into the sauce mixture.

  4. Transfer to Casserole Dish: Grease a baking dish and transfer the tuna and noodle mixture into it.

  5. Add Toppings: Sprinkle breadcrumbs or crushed potato chips evenly over the top of the casserole to create a crispy topping.

  6. Bake: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and bake the casserole for about 25-30 minutes or until it’s bubbling and the top is golden brown.

  7. Serve: Allow the casserole to cool slightly before serving. It’s often served hot and makes for a hearty, comforting meal.

Preparation Time:
The time needed to prepare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ole can vary, but on average, it takes about 45 minutes to an hour from start to finish. This includes boiling the noodles, preparing the sauce, assembling the casserole, and baking it to perfection.

Nutrition Facts (Per Serving, Approximate Values):

  • Calories: 350-400 kcal
  • Protein: 15-20 grams
  • Carbohydrates: 30-40 grams
  • Dietary Fiber: 1-3 grams
  • Sugars: 2-4 grams
  • Fat: 18-22 grams
  • Saturated Fat: 5-7 grams
  • Cholesterol: 30-50 mg
  • Sodium: 800-1000 mg

Health Information:

  1. Protein: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ole is a good source of protein, which is essential for muscle health and overall body function.

  2. Carbohydrates: The dish contains carbohydrates mainly from noodles. Carbohydrates provide energy but should be consumed in moderation for those watching their carb intake.

  3. Fiber: The casserole may contain a small amount of dietary fiber, which is beneficial for digestion and overall gut health.

  4. Sugars: While there may be a small amount of sugar in the dish, it’s generally not a high-sugar meal.

  5. Fat: The casserole typically contains some fat, mostly from the creamy sauce and sometimes cheese. Moderation is key, as excessive saturated fat intake may not be ideal for heart health.

  6. Saturated Fat: Keep an eye on saturated fat content, as it can contribute to heart health concerns. You can opt for low-fat or reduced-fat ingredients to reduce saturated fat content.

  7. Cholesterol: Albacore tuna is a good source of healthy omega-3 fatty acids but can also be relatively high in cholesterol. Consuming it in moderation can be part of a healthy diet.

  8. Sodium: Be cautious about the sodium content, especially if using canned soup or other processed ingredients. High sodium intake can contribute to high blood pressure, so it’s essential to monitor your sodium intake.

In summary, Albacore Tuna Noodle Casserole can be a tasty and filling dish, but it’s essential to be mindful of portion sizes and ingredient choices to make it a balanced part of your diet. You can make healthier versions of this casserole by using whole-grain noodles, reducing the amount of creamy sauce and cheese, and opting for lower-sodium ingredients to improve its nutritional profile.
